The seedsof Acanthophyllum were characterizedby oblong or obovate shape. Seeds dorsal and ventral side are generally convex.The largest seeds are found in A.acerosum (2.45 mm in length and 1.16 mm in width). The smallest seeds arefound in A. verticillatum (1.61 mm inlength and 0.84 mm in width). Seeds surface of Acanthophyllum species are fine tuberculate arranged with elongateor polygonal cells like jigsaw puzzle. The shape of suture is sinuous, undulateor dentate. The color of seed is reddish-brown or yellowish-brown. The radicleis on the one side of each seed and just out beyond the hilar notch. Color of seeds, seed length and width, hilumlength and width, suture shape, testa cell shape and the number of suturepoints per plate are important characters in differentiating Acanthophyllum species.
